samnox: mysql: Default-Wert eines Feldes

Hallo,

angenommen ich hab eine Tabelle:

+-------+--------+----------+...
| Feld  | Typ    | Standard
+-------+--------+----------
| id    | int(11)| ..
+-------+--------+-------
| f1    | int(5) | 12345
+-------+--------+--------
| f2    | text   |
+------....

Mit welcher Anweisung bekomme ich beispiels nun den Standardwert vom Feld f1 heraus?

Danke.

  1. Hallo,

    angenommen ich hab eine Tabelle:

    +-------+--------+----------+...
    | Feld  | Typ    | Standard
    +-------+--------+----------
    | id    | int(11)| ..
    +-------+--------+-------
    | f1    | int(5) | 12345
    +-------+--------+--------
    | f2    | text   |
    +------....

    Mit welcher Anweisung bekomme ich beispiels nun den Standardwert vom Feld f1 heraus?

    Wenn Du die Kombination MySQL/PHP benutzt, dann probiere es so:

    $abfrage="SHOW COLUMNS FROM Tabelle";
    $ergebnis=mysql_query($abfrage,$dbref);
    print mysql_result($ergebnis,"f1","Default");

    Direkt auf DB-Ebene je nach DBMS die Daten mittels temporaerer Tabelle oder per Subselect (bei MySQL erst ab 4.1) auswerten.

    MfG, Thomas